Mac Niallais backs Gallagher for Donegal role
The Fermanagh native, along with Paddy Carr, Cathal Corey and Anthony Harkin, is set to be interviewed this week for the position. Having played under him before, Mac Niallais knows just how good he is. “He’s a top man. His knowledge of the game is right up there, it’s unbelievable. I worked with him last year under Jim and the U21s, in 2011. He’s definitely capable of managing inter-county. He’s managed Kilcar, he’s done good work with them. I’d be happy enough to play for him. He’s spent three or four years under Jim, sure what more do you need to manage inter-county than get that experience of Jim McGuinness?”
Mac Niallais would love to see McGuinness return to the helm one day but feels the Glenties man is making big waves in Scotland and has the ability to take over Celtic in the future.
